A 9V lithium battery pack is a compact and lightweight power source designed to provide a nominal voltage of 9 volts. Unlike traditional alkaline batteries, lithium batteries are known for their superior performance, longer shelf life, and reliability. These battery packs typically consist of multiple lithium cells connected in a series configuration to achieve the desired voltage output.

9V lithium battery packs have a variety of applications across multiple domains:
One of the most common uses for 9V lithium batteries is in smoke detectors. The long lifespan and reliability of lithium batteries are critical in ensuring that these life-saving devices function correctly when needed.
Sound professionals often rely on 9V lithium batteries to power wireless microphones, allowing for longer operational times during performances without weighty battery replacements.
A multitude of remote-controlled devices and toys utilize 9V lithium battery packs, offering efficient performance and enhancing the user experience.
In medical technology, 9V lithium batteries are crucial for devices such as blood glucose monitors and portable ultrasound machines, where reliability and a lengthy operational lifespan are essential.
These batteries are also widely used in home security systems, providing backup power to alarms and cameras, ensuring your home remains secure even during power outages.
Choosing the right battery pack is essential for optimal performance in your device. Here are key factors to consider:
Determine the energy requirements of your device. This typically depends on the voltage and amperage it requires. A higher capacity (measured in mAh) means longer usage time.
Size is crucial, especially for portable devices. Ensure that the 9V lithium battery pack fits your device compartment comfortably without compromising the device's functionality.
Opt for well-known battery manufacturers with positive reviews. Established brands often conduct rigorous testing and quality assurance of their products.
Consider whether you want a disposable or rechargeable battery. Rechargeable lithium batteries may offer more cost-effective options over time.

Given the environmental considerations surrounding battery usage, it is crucial to dispose of 9V lithium battery packs responsibly. Check local regulations for recycling programs, as improper disposal can lead to environmental harm.
